I don't believe the built-in display will do G-SYNC. I have not tried messing with the settings and setting the laptop display screen to the GPU and not the intel display driver - however I have confirmed when attached to a G-Sync capable monitor, it will output with G-Sync.

The type c on the right serves as a Display port as well and is more than capable of g-sync just need the right cable. No G-sync through HDMI port only freesync works.
